Toward precision jet event shape for future Electron-Ion Collider

Abstract

We present angularity differential cross-section for the deep inelastic scattering process (DIS) in the framework of soft-collinear effective theory (SCET). Using SCET, the cross-section is factorized in terms of hard, jet, beam and soft functions. Our result includes resummation of the large logarithms up to next-to-next leading logarithmic (NNLL) accuracy. The numerical results presented here for DIS angularity cross-section can be explored by the future EIC.
